Programme Overview
The Professional Certificate in GW Physics for Theoretical Models is a comprehensive program designed for physicists, engineers, and researchers who are interested in advancing their understanding of gravitational wave (GW) physics and its applications in theoretical models. This program covers the fundamental aspects of gravitational wave detection, including the principles of General Relativity, the mathematical tools for modeling gravitational waves, and the techniques for analyzing GW data. It also delves into the latest research in GW astrophysics, covering topics such as black hole mergers, neutron star interactions, and the implications of GW observations for cosmology and particle physics.
Participants in this program will develop a robust set of theoretical and practical skills, including proficiency in solving advanced mathematical models related to GW physics, expertise in using computational tools for simulating gravitational wave sources, and a deep understanding of the instrumentation and data analysis techniques used in current GW observatories. They will also gain the ability to analyze and interpret complex GW data, critically evaluate research papers, and contribute to cutting-edge research in the field.
